Antimicrobial resistance and karst groundwater systems: A policy gap analysis for addressing water quality and contaminants of emerging concern

Abstract

Aquifers are a significant drinking water source for the United States. Although vital to human well-being, development, and economies, these systems, specifically karst, either have minimal protections or are entirely overlooked in federal and state-level water quality policies and regulations.
